Well, payphones are free to the caller for 800 numbers, however, some of the payphone fee is passed along to the 800 number operator, it was some very non-even number, like 37.95 cents or something like that. I'd have to look it up.

So, be nice to TSi and only call their toll-free number from a payphone if you have to. (I know you wouldn't call without a good reason, Guspaz) And never call it from a prison, at least in the US the 800 number operator is billed something like $21 US. Of course, the operator has the option of blocking payphone and prison calls. Heh...
